How they compare
Burkina Faso currently reports 16.14 kt against 14.02 kt in Japan, a difference of 2.12 kt.
That makes Burkina Faso's figure about 1.2 times Japan's.
The two have swapped places 5 times across 65 shared years of data; in 1961 it was Japan ahead.
Burkina Faso ranks 58th and Japan ranks 61st of 183 countries.
Across the 9 decades both report, Burkina Faso averaged higher in 2 and Japan in 7.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
